DL580 will not boot up

We have 2 newly purchased DL580 G4 servers and they are *both* exhibiting the same problem. When attempting to restart the servers, they will successfully complete the shutdown but then they do not iniate the boot up. We have to physically cycle the power to get both servers to boot up again. There are no errror messages generated and nothing logged to indicate what the problem might be, so we're not even sure where to start troubleshooting. Since the behavior is consistent on both machines it seems unlikely that we looking at faulty hardware, though we're not ruling anything out yet. Any suggestions would be welcome.

Re: DL580 will not boot up

OS = Windows 2000, SP4
Memory = 4 Dimms totalling 8GB, all registering functional

The hang-up occurs right at the point in a restart when the shutdown portion has completed, the screen goes black, and the bootup *should* commence...except that nothing further happens until we cycle the power. It's as if the servers are performing a shutdown instead of restart, only they doesn't actually power off.

Latest PSP: 7.60A is installed on both machines
